Liberty, Indiana AA Meetings

Liberty is a town in Center Township, Union County, Indiana. AA meetings in Liberty are organized to help residents of the city and people living around who may be having difficulty staying sober. There are different ways of treating alcohol addiction but one of the most effective ways is being in a group where constant support is available. Not only does the AA community maximize mutual support but it also has a list of programs that could be useful for people at different levels of alcohol addiction. The community has been on for several years and it has helped millions of people to stay in sobriety. It holds meetings in various parts of the world but locating the closest to you could be helpful.
